현대 웹 개발에서는 올바른 프로그래밍 언어를 선택하는 것이 프로젝트의 성공 또는 실패에 중요합니다. 두 가지 주류 프로그래밍 언어 인 Java와 PHP는 각각 다른 특성을 가지고 있지만 각 분야에서 중요한 위치를 차지합니다. 이 기사는 프로젝트 요구에 따라 가장 적합한 프로그래밍 언어를 선택하는 데 도움이되는 포괄적 인 의사 결정 안내서를 제공합니다.
Java는 플랫폼 독립적 인 객체 지향 프로그래밍 언어로 Java 프로그램이 Java를 지원하는 모든 플랫폼에서 실행할 수 있음을 의미합니다. PHP는 동적 웹 페이지 개발에 널리 사용되는 서버 측 스크립팅 언어입니다. 학습의 용이성과 강력한 지역 사회 지원으로 인해 PHP는 많은 개발자, 특히 초보자에게 선호되는 언어가되었습니다.
성능 측면에서 Java는 종종 대규모 엔터프라이즈 수준의 응용 프로그램에서 동시 요청을 처리하는 데 더 적합합니다. 대조적으로, PHP는 소규모 응용 프로그램 및 웹 사이트를 처리 할 때 매우 효율적이지만 동시 부하가 높은 성능 병목 현상을 만날 수 있습니다.
초보자에게는 PHP의 학습 곡선이 상대적으로 낮습니다. 간결하고 명확한 구문을 통해 개발자는 신속하게 시작할 수 있습니다. Java의 학습 곡선은 비교적 가파르므로 개발자는 객체 지향 프로그래밍의 특정 기반을 가져야하므로 초보자에게 특정 도전을 제기 할 수 있습니다.
Java와 PHP에는 다양한 개발자 커뮤니티가 있으며 풍부한 문서, 튜토리얼 및 기술 지원을 제공합니다. 학습이든 발전하든 개발자는 도움과 리소스를 쉽게 찾을 수 있으며 이는 프로젝트 개발에 중요합니다.
다른 개발 시나리오에서는 Java 및 PHP의 적용 가능성이 다릅니다. Java는 대규모 엔터프라이즈 애플리케이션, Android 애플리케이션 및 많은 동시 요청을 처리 해야하는 시스템을 개발하는 데 적합합니다. 반면, PHP는 컨텐츠 관리 시스템 (예 : WordPress), 전자 상거래 플랫폼 및 빠른 프로토 타이핑에 널리 사용되며 특히 빠른 전달이 필요한 소규모 애플리케이션에 적합합니다.
Java 또는 PHP를 선택할 때 고려해야 할 몇 가지 주요 요소가 있습니다.
최종 선택은 프로젝트 규모, 기술 요구 사항 및 개발 팀의 기능에 따라 다릅니다. 대규모 프로젝트와 높은 동시성 요구의 경우 Java가 더 유리한 선택입니다. 소규모 응용 프로그램과 빠른 개발의 경우 PHP는 의심 할 여지없이보다 효율적이고 편리한 솔루션입니다. 이 기사가 귀하의 결정에 대한 귀중한 참조를 제공하기를 바랍니다.